Epic Games announced this week that Unreal Engine 6 will arrive as a unified platform, merging the capabilities of Unreal Engine 5 and Unreal Fortnite Network (UEFN) into a single toolset. The move represents a significant consolidation of the company's development infrastructure. But the announcement came with a notable caveat: the new engine will come loaded with AI-powered features designed to assist in game creation, from asset generation to optimization tasks.
The reaction from the development community has been measured at best. Developers who attended Unreal Fest Chicago, where Epic unveiled the roadmap, expressed neither enthusiasm nor surprise at the AI integration. Instead, many treated it as an inevitable evolution of the platform rather than a breakthrough that would meaningfully change how they work. The sentiment suggests a profession bracing for change it neither fully welcomes nor believes it can avoid.
The consolidation itself makes practical sense. Unreal Engine 5 serves the broader game development market, while UEFN was purpose-built for Fortnite creators. Merging them into one engine reduces fragmentation, simplifies Epic's maintenance burden, and gives smaller developers access to tools previously siloed within the Fortnite ecosystem. Version 5.8, released ahead of the UE6 announcement, already laid groundwork for better optimization—a feature that will carry forward into the unified engine.
But the AI component is where developer caution crystallizes. The industry has watched as generative AI tools proliferated across creative fields, and game development is no exception. Epic's integration of AI capabilities into UE6 positions these tools as native features rather than optional add-ons. For developers, this raises familiar questions: Will AI-generated assets meet quality standards? Will relying on these tools become expected rather than optional? What happens to the craft of game design when certain tasks can be automated?
The lukewarm response also reflects a broader skepticism about AI-generated content itself. Developers have seen the output of generative models—sometimes impressive, often mediocre, occasionally unusable. They understand that AI can accelerate certain workflows, but they're unconvinced it solves the fundamental problem of creating something that feels intentional, cohesive, and worth playing. There's a difference between a tool that assists human creativity and one that replaces human judgment.
Epic also announced plans to let players bring their Fortnite cosmetics into other games built on Unreal Engine, a feature that depends on the unified engine architecture. This cross-game compatibility could reshape how players think about digital ownership and cosmetics, though it remains to be seen how many developers will adopt the feature or whether players will actually want to port their skins across different game worlds.
The path forward hinges on adoption. Will developers embrace the AI tools as genuine productivity boosters, or will they remain optional features that most studios ignore? Will the unified engine actually streamline development, or will it introduce new complexities? The answers will emerge over the coming months as studios begin migrating projects and experimenting with the new toolset. For now, the development community is watching and waiting—neither convinced that AI will transform their work, nor willing to dismiss it entirely.
